Smarshmallows has a beautifully versatile color palette and lots of fun embellishments including stars, felt circles and leaves, ribbons, frames, painted swirls, buttons, and more. If you like to embellish with ribbons or buttons then you’ll love Smarshmallows, because it has lots of them!
There is also an element pack of Round Labels – A Child’s World that matches this kit and fits in perfectly with all the other circles in the kit!

These are great to use on children’s pages, but I often use them as a base for a cluster of embellishments on any theme page. On my “This Tricycle’s Life” page I’ve used the labels under the felt circles with buttons to create a stacked cluster. Notice that the striped paper in Smarshmallows makes a beautiful plaid and I’ve softlight blended the star pattern into the solid neutral background.

On “Lilies” circles take center stage with circle stamps, circle photos and button flowers! The stitching in Smarshmallows also worked perfectly as journaling lines in this layout.
